ServiceTitan stands out for HVAC-first job management that ties scheduling, dispatch, and field execution into one operational system. It supports real-time work orders with estimates, approvals, and job checklists that align technicians, customers, and office teams. Built-in CRM workflows and inventory visibility help manage customer history and parts usage alongside active jobs. Automated communications and reporting reduce manual follow-up across quotes, appointments, and job closeout.

Pros

  • HVAC job workflows connect scheduling, dispatch, estimates, approvals, and job closeout
  • Strong technician execution tools with checklists, job notes, and real-time status updates
  • CRM and customer history reduce rework during quoting and repeat service calls
  • Automation for confirmations, reminders, and follow-ups cuts office admin effort
  • Inventory and parts tracking help control job cost and reduce stocking guesswork

Cons

  • Advanced setup and integrations require dedicated implementation time
  • Powerful reporting can feel complex without standardized processes
  • Feature depth can overwhelm small crews using only basic dispatch needs
  • Customization paths can increase admin burden during workflow changes

Best For

Growing HVAC contractors needing end-to-end dispatch, quoting, and job execution control

What Is Hvac Job Management Software?

HVAC job management software coordinates the full job lifecycle from intake to dispatch to technician execution to job closeout and follow-up. It replaces scattered spreadsheets and phone-based scheduling with work orders, technician status updates, customer messaging, and invoicing workflows tied to each service visit. Teams use it to reduce missed appointments, improve job tracking, and control job cost through parts and labor visibility. ServiceTitan and Housecall Pro show how HVAC-first workflows can connect dispatch, mobile field checklists, and customer communication into one operational system.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Common buying pitfalls cluster around overestimating out-of-the-box workflow readiness, under-scoping field execution needs, and choosing automation depth the team cannot maintain.

  • Choosing a tool for dispatch only and skipping guided field execution

    If your technicians need checklists tied to work orders, do not pick a system that centers on lightweight dispatch without guided execution. ServiceTitan and Housecall Pro both provide mobile execution with real-time updates and field checklists.

  • Underestimating setup complexity for advanced HVAC workflows

    If you plan to customize statuses, approvals, or reporting across departments, avoid expecting instant results from deep platforms. ServiceTitan can feel complex without standardized processes, and Commusoft setup and customization take time to match unique processes.

  • Assuming job costing exists without labor and materials visibility tied to completion

    If profitability tracking depends on labor and materials tied to completed work, do not rely on basic job boards or booking-first platforms. Commusoft focuses on job costing that ties labor and materials to completed work, while SimplyBook.me centers on online booking and reminders rather than operational job costing.

  • Buying ticket workflows when you need HVAC-stage task steps and documentation

    If your operational model depends on configurable HVAC job stages with task steps and job documentation, do not force the process into generic ticketing. HVAC CRM by Skynamo provides configurable HVAC job stages with task steps and document storage, while mHelpDesk uses ticket-style workflows with work orders.
